I’m |ust trying to be Deavu- tiful,““ says Joan (Barbara Lovell) to Claud (Don Reeves and Don (Jerry Aodalia). “Onions In The Stew,” presented by the sen- ior class in the high school auditorium on the night of November thirteenth, was hilariously fun- ny, delightfully entertaining, and financially suc- cessful. Based on the book of the same name by Betty McDonald, the play is filled with humor and uproarious incidents. There is rare understand- ing in it of young people and a valuable lesson in getting something truly worthwhile from life. Under the expert direction of Mrs. Jessye Den- man, cast members gave an excellent performance and the finished production provided the capacity audience an evening of pleasure and entertain- ment.
